City Engineer Victor Popescu, P.E., and his engineering team are constantly monitoring and analyzing the condition of the City’s infrastructure for areas in need of repair and/or upgrades.
The Engineering Division researches, investigates, and responds to citizen and City Council inquiries, prepares technical analyses, and provides municipal engineering advice pertaining to the design and construction of infrastructure improvements.
Engineering staff also prepares civil engineering design drawings and specifications and perform technical design reviews of plans and specifications prepared by contracted engineering firms for public infrastructure improvement projects.
The Engineering Division provides project management, field inspections, and general surveying for all publicly funded infrastructure improvement projects to ensure quality construction.
The Engineering Division assists the Community Development Department by providing engineering reviews of public infrastructure improvement plans to ensure that residential, commercial, and industrial developments follow city design standards. After final approval of developments, the Engineering Division conducts field inspections of the improvements to verify construction is proceeding with approved plans.
